Beef in Aromatic Chilli Sauce
This looks spicy but not really (for me) this is so good, really aromatic from the spices that we use and the spice penetrates through the beef. So good!
Hope you like it!
Steps
- 1
First of all you want to boil the beef and make them soft so they are easier to bite, after that, take them out of the pan, let them rest and then hit the beef pieces (is it the right word tho?) To soften them even more.
- 2
Heat the oil in a frying pan.
- 3
Add the garlic cloves first. Stir until fragrant.
- 4
Then add the shallots. Repeat until the shallots releases ita aroma.
- 5
Add the chillies, stir fry again. Then add gallangal, lemongrass, Indonesian basil leaves, kaffir lime leaves and birdeye chillies. Stir until they give out fragrant smell.
- 6
Add the beef, add some water and simmer until the beef softens even more.
- 7
Then add the tomato and green onions. Stir again.
- 8
Add the seasonings and do the taste test. If everything is good and beef has softened you can take them out of the pan and serve.
- 9
Yum!
